What this is
The Rashtriya Krishi Vigyan Puraskar (RKVP) aims to honor scientists and technical experts for outstanding contributions and innovations in agriculture and allied sciences.
In detail
The Rashtriya Krishi Vigyan Puraskar under Indian Council of Agricultural Research (ICAR),Ministry of Agriculture & Farmers Welfare, Government of India, recognizes and honors scientists and technical personnel who have made outstanding contributions in agriculture, agricultural education, extension, and allied sciences. This includes the development of new processes, products, tools, technologies, and innovative practices that enhance agricultural productivity and sustainability in India.
Fields Covered:
The awards are categorized under three main streams, each covering the following four fields:
- Crops & Horticultural Sciences
- Natural Resources Management & Agricultural Engineering
- Animal & Fisheries Sciences
- Social Sciences
Award Categories & Number of Awardees:
- Innovation & Technology in Agriculture & Allied Sciences – 4 awardees
- Research in Agriculture & Allied Sciences – 4 awardees
- Outstanding Interdisciplinary Team Research in Agriculture, Agricultural Education, Extension & Allied Sciences – 1 awardee
- Outstanding Woman Scientist in Agriculture, Agricultural Education, Extension & Allied Sciences – 1 awardee
- Outstanding Young Scientist in Agriculture & Allied Sciences – 4 awardees
Who qualifies
General Conditions:
- The applicant should be an Indian scientist working in agriculture or allied fields in ICAR institutes, public agricultural institutions, or Krishi Vigyan Kendras, and must have made significant contributions in India.
- The applicant should have work (research, innovation, or extension) that shows clear and proven impact on society, economy, or environment, supported by the Head of the Institution.
- The applicant can apply at any stage of their career, as no minimum service period is required.
- The applicant should submit only one application for a particular contribution in a year, and the application will be valid only for that year.
- The applicant should have a clean service record, with no pending enquiry or major punishment in the last five years.
- The applicant should apply under only one category and cannot be considered for multiple categories.
Category-wise Conditions:
- The applicant can apply individually or as part of a team (maximum five members) for innovation and research awards, and must be below 60 years of age.
- The applicant applying for interdisciplinary research should be part of a team of at least three members from different disciplines, and the team leader must be below 60 years of age.
- The applicant applying for the women scientist category should be a woman working in agriculture or allied fields, and must be below 60 years of age.
- The applicant applying for the young scientist category should have a doctoral degree, hold a regular position, and must be below 45 years of age.
What you get
i. In the Award Ceremony, the Awardees shall be presented a Sanad (certificate) signed by the Hon'ble Union Minister (Agriculture & Farmers Welfare) & President, ICAR. A commemorative brochure, containing the citation and photograph of the awardees shall also be released on the day of the ceremony.
ii. The decoration to such persons who are not able to attend the award ceremony due to personal reasons (including indisposition, preoccupation, etc.) shall be deemed to have been conferred. No other person (including the spouse/next of kin) should be allowed to receive the award on behalf of the absentee awardee except in posthumous cases.
